using BH.oM.Geometry;
using BH.oM.Structure.Elements;
using BH.Engine.Geometry;
using System.ComponentModel;
using BH.oM.Base.Attributes;
namespace BH.Engine.Structure
{
public static partial class Query
{
/***************************************************/
/**** Public Methods ****/
/***************************************************/
[Description("Checks if a Bar is vertical. A Bar is vertical if its projected length to the horizontal plane is less than 0.0001, i.e. a tolerance of 0.1mm on verticality. \n" +
"For general structural conventions please see https://github.com/BHoM/documentation/wiki/BHoM-Structural-Conventions.")]
[Input("bar", "The Bar to check for verticality.")]
[Output("result", "Returns true if the Bar is vertical.")]
public static bool IsVertical(this Bar bar)
{
return bar.IsNull() ? false : Engine.Geometry.Query.IsVertical(bar.Centreline());
}
/***************************************************/
}
}
